Default Concentrating adenovirus by ultracentrifugation



Evening all,

Has anyone here concentrated adenoviruses, or any other kind of virus or
similar, by ultracentrifugation? If so, what product did you use, and in
particular, what pore size of membrane?

I'm doing this reasonably successfully using 100 kDa MWCO Amicon Ultras;
however, i get a lot of junk in my retentate, which i assume is serum
proteins, so i'd like to move to a larger pore size, to let that through.
However, i have no idea what molecular mass-based pore sizes mean in
nanometre terms; the various manufacturers' websites are not a lot of use
(notable exception: Pall [1]).

That would be ultrafiltration *not* ultracentrifugation, wouldn't it?

If I were you, I'd actually use ultracentrifugation - viruses are big enough
to pellet while many proteins do (particularly after clarifying filtration
through 0.1 um filters). It's a standard technique with retroviruses and
baculoviruses.
